How much do part time janitor jobs pay per hour?

As of Jun 10, 2026, the average hourly pay for part time janitor in Bothell, WA is $17.77,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$15.34 and $19.62 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does a part time janitor do?

A part time janitor is responsible for cleaning and maintaining buildings such as offices, schools, or public facilities. Their duties typically include sweeping, mopping, emptying trash bins, cleaning restrooms, and restocking supplies. Working part time means they may work evenings, early mornings, or weekends, depending on the employer's needs. Janitors play a key role in keeping environments hygienic and pleasant for occupants.

What is the difference between Part Time Janitor vs Part Time Custodian?

AspectPart Time JanitorPart Time Custodian
CredentialsNone typically requiredNone typically required
Work EnvironmentCommercial, industrial, or public spacesSchools, offices, or public buildings
Employer UsageCommonly used in various industriesOften used in educational and institutional settings
Job FocusBasic cleaning tasksCleaning, maintenance, and minor repairs

Both roles involve cleaning tasks with similar credentials and work environments. However, custodians often have broader responsibilities, including minor repairs and maintenance, especially in institutional settings like schools. The choice between the two depends on the specific duties and work environment preferred.

What are the typical daily responsibilities for a part time janitor, and how does the role interact with other staff members?

As a part time janitor, your daily tasks usually include cleaning and sanitizing common areas, emptying trash bins, sweeping and mopping floors, and restocking supplies in restrooms. You may also be responsible for reporting maintenance issues to management. Janitors often work independently but frequently communicate with other staff, such as facility managers or office personnel, to coordinate cleaning schedules and address specific needs. Good communication and flexibility are important, especially when working in active environments like schools or offices.
